How to update GenomeDepot from Python 3.10 to Python 3.12

  1. Delete (or rename) old virtual environment directory and create a new environment.

  2. Upgrade Python libraries

pip install --upgrade PyMySQL toyplot "django-q2==1.10.0" "biopython==1.87" "django==6.0.5" "django-admin-shortcuts==3.0.1" "django-cors-headers==4.9.0" "django-debug-toolbar==6.3.0" "openpyxl==3.1.5" "pandas==3.0.2" "plotly==6.7.0" "setuptools==82.0.1" "numpy==2.4.4"

Important! Do not upgrade parasail and toyplot libraries.

  1. Delete Jbrowse folder (in the external_tools folder) and re-install it:
curl -L -O https://github.com/GMOD/jbrowse/releases/download/1.16.11-release/JBrowse-1.16.11.zip
unzip JBrowse-1.16.11.zip
mv JBrowse-1.16.11 jbrowse
rm JBrowse-1.16.11.zip
cd jbrowse
./setup.sh
  1. Activate the virtual environment, go to the genomebrowser folder and run:
git pull
python manage.py migrate
python manage.py collectstatic
  1. Restart the web server
sudo systemctl restart apache2
  1. For Ubuntu users. If Python was upgraded with an OS upgrade, check the muscle version. If muscle v.5 was installed, replace it with muscle version 3.8 from https://drive5.com/muscle/downloads_v3.htm.
cd /usr/bin
sudo mv muscle muscle5
sudo ln -s muscle3.8.31_i86linux64 muscle
